Institutional Adoption and Stablecoin Initiatives
Major financial institutions are increasingly embracing cryptocurrencies, particularly stablecoins. Bank of America has announced plans to launch its own stablecoin, with CEO Brian Moynihan highlighting substantial internal development efforts. The bank is assessing client demand and anticipates collaborating with other firms to introduce the stablecoin at an appropriate time. Similarly, Morgan Stanley is evaluating the potential use of stablecoins within its operations, though it remains in the early stages of this assessment. Citigroup is also considering issuing a stablecoin to enhance digital payment capabilities, while JPMorgan Chase has confirmed its engagement in the stablecoin space, despite previous skepticism about cryptocurrencies.
In Europe, Societe Generale is set to launch a dollar-backed stablecoin named "USD CoinVertible" through its crypto subsidiary SG-FORGE. Scheduled for public trading starting in July, this stablecoin will operate on the Ethereum and Solana blockchains, with BNY Mellon acting as the custodian for its reserves. This initiative positions Societe Generale as a pioneering European institution in the rapidly growing stablecoin sector.
Regulatory Developments
The regulatory environment for cryptocurrencies is evolving rapidly. In the United States, the Guiding and Establishing National Innovation for U.S. Stablecoins Act (GENIUS Act) has been proposed to create a comprehensive regulatory framework for payment stablecoins. The bill mandates stringent standards for reserves, audits, and transparency for issuers and establishes a dual federal and state supervisory system to mitigate financial stability risks and protect consumers. The Senate passed the bill on June 17, 2025, with a bipartisan vote of 68–30, and the House of Representatives is set to consider the bill during the week of July 14.
Additionally, President Donald Trump signed Executive Order 14178, titled "Strengthening American Leadership in Digital Financial Technology," on January 23, 2025. This order revokes previous directives, prohibits the establishment or promotion of central bank digital currencies, and establishes a group tasked with proposing a federal regulatory framework for digital assets within 180 days.
Market Performance and Institutional Investments
The cryptocurrency market has seen notable movements in recent days. Bitcoin has reached a new all-time high of $123,091, driven by strong institutional demand and ETF inflows. This surge has propelled Bitcoin to become the fifth-largest global asset, surpassing companies like Amazon. Institutional inflows into crypto exchange-traded products (ETPs) reached $3.7 billion last week, with Bitcoin ETFs leading the charge, pushing total assets under management to a record $211 billion.
Ethereum has also experienced significant growth, with its price climbing to $2,739. This increase reflects renewed investor confidence and institutional interest. The launch of the first Solana staking ETF, approved by the SEC, has provided investors with exposure to Solana while offering staking rewards estimated around 7% annually.
Political and Corporate Engagements
Elon Musk has confirmed that Bitcoin will be part of his new America Party's official platform, stating, "Fiat is hopeless so yes," when asked about supporting BTC. This announcement has bolstered Bitcoin's momentum, pushing its price close to $110,000. Dogecoin also experienced a 6% increase following the news.
In Japan, Metaplanet is advancing its Bitcoin strategy by adding 2,205 BTC this week, bringing its total holdings to 15,555 BTC. The company plans to use its Bitcoin holdings as collateral to finance acquisitions of profitable businesses, with a bold target of 210,000 BTC by 2027.
